BOBAFATT originally hails from Croydon, Surrey, England, and began attempting to DJ at the age of 12 in a bedroom in Basingstoke, inspired originally by Jazzy Jeff's "Live at Union Square" & DJ Biznizz's Capital Rap Show mixes.
After shifting pause-button mix-tapes at school, he had his first public gig in 1992. Since then, he has played all over the UK (Bristol, Cardiff, Nottingham, York, Kingston, Taunton, Gloucester, Trowbridge, Reading), as well as places such as Big Chill Bar, Cargo, Jamm, Corsica Studios, Paradise, Akbar, Notting Hill Carnival & the Rhythm Factory in London, for Nice Up!, Soundcrash & Brick City Boutique amongst others. There have also been a few festival appearances, such as Arumdo Festival at Baskerville Hall in 2006 and Glastonbury Festival in 2001. He is currently a monthly resident at the BIG CHILL HOUSE in Kings Cross & is one half of MAIN SQUEEZE, alongside Mo' Fingaz (The Snugs).
BobaFatt plays a wide, eclectic range of music, but specialises in Hip Hop. He held down several residencies in Bath over the past decade, and has done radio work a few times on BBC 1Xtra as the first winner of MistaJam's "Mix It Up Challenge" in 2006, as well as playing on BBC Commonwealth, (Manchester), Eagle FM (Bristol) with DJ Lynx, DJ Kim, 1xtra's DJ Diggz and MC Kelz, Passion FM (Oxford) with DJ Kim & Kid Fury, Breaks FM (Exeter) with High-8, Radio 210 FM (Reading), and regularly for URB Online (Bath) for UK Hip Hop show Rockettime.
He has warmed up for the likes of DJ Jazzy Jeff, the Pharcyde, Lord Finesse, Scratch (The Roots), Gabrielle, Jalal Nurudin (Last Poets), numerous UK Hip Hop artists (Scratch Perverts, DJ Yoda, Blak Twang, Killa Kela, Phi-Life Cypher, Task Force, the Nextmen, Ghetto, Skitz etc), various other international DJs and over 1,000 bands, as well as being an extra in the video for Chemical Brothers / Noel Gallagher's No.1 single "Setting Sun".
He has provided scratching for a number of artists, resulting in releases on labels such as Pressure, Acid Fluff, Acid Fever and Plastic Raygun - on Stabilizers LP "Canine" and single "Low Slung" with MC Figure Of Speech (Boba was also on HTV Wales in 03, with Stabilizer & MC Chickaboo). Stabilizer received Muzik Mag's "Best Breaks Single 2002", as well as being a prominent force on the Breaks circuit, DJing worldwide and playing on Radio 1.
A few years ago Boba featured on “The Amazing Adventures of DJ Yoda” on Antidote Records, and on Roots Manuva affiliated label, Banana Klan / Trailblazers with 3rd Stream & Jimmy Screech, as well as being the scratch DJ for the 3rd Stream live band. 3rd Stream also collaborated on tracks with Roots Manuva, Fallacy, Lotek, HKB Finn, the Extremists & Ricky Rankin.
There have been a number of BobaFatt mix-tape / CDs independently released on KUPPLABEATPHREEX, including "Quest Of The Pause-Button Monkeez" & "Gruve Of Tha Stone", all of which received excellent press reviews, from the likes of DJ Yoda in Hip Hop Connection, amongst others.
He has worked as a vinyl vendor for over a decade, working at Subway Records, Replay (Bath), Fopp Westgate (Bath), Music Zone (Redhill), Soul & Dance Music Exchange (Notting Hill), HMV (Bath & Oxford St, London), Marvellous Cain's Sight, Sound & Motion, and independently running GROOVEMENT RECORDS in Bath, in 2003-2005. He has also been involved in several youth schemes for people like Theatre Royal, Bath (as a music director), and BBC Music Live, focusing on music, graffiti, DJing & performance & has also contributed charts & reviews to several music magazines.
He was also involved with SOUND KNOWLEDGE, an organisation specialising in facilitating music technology & digital media projects for young people in the Bath area. (www.myspace.com/gifted2007 / www.skmm.net)
BobaFatt was the daddy of Bath's longest-running, most successful Hip Hop night, STONEGRUVE SOCIAL, which ran from 2002 to 2007,and was often Venue Magazines recommended event & named Hip Hop Connection's "Club Of The Month" in mid 2004, pushing local talent and bringing countless acts to the city for the first time (Ty, Sway, Skinnyman, Rodney P, Foreign Beggars, DJ Dopey, DJ MK, DJ IQ, Jehst, Asaviour, Klashnekoff, Terra Firma, Mystro, Yungun, Million Dan, Lowkey, Doc Brown, Kamanchi Sly, Headcase Ladz etc), as well as DJ's such as Boca 45, John Stapleton & Andy Smith, occasional Funk, Drum'n'Bass, Soul & Hip Hop bands, local bands such as The Heavy & Blackbud and putting on events such as DMC.

As well as solo projects & work with 3rd Stream, BobaFatt has worked with artists such as N.C.M., Elektralux, The Snugs, Ball, 3Amigos, Cara Roxanne & Crymes Against Music, as well as producing a variety of tracks with breaks producer Stabilizer (under the alias Snipey, including a remix for Peter Gabriel of Games Without Frontiers) and also tracks with MC F.O.S. & Rachel Roberts, in addition to numerous other collaborations and projects in the pipeline......
